Kia Carens (00-06) - Review

Review by Parkers on
Carens lags behind its European rivals in nearly every area. But we'd recommend it as a used buy, if you're on a tight budget as it's well equipped, affordable and can seat up to six people.

Running costs

Residual value should be your biggest concern, unless you plan to keep Carens forever. Over three years, it's likely to lose around 60% of its value. Below-average fuel economy, though three-year roadside assistance is reassuring.

Vehicle excise duty (VED) varies according to the CO2 emissions and the fuel type of the vehicle. For cars registered after March 1st 2001 VED or road tax is based on the car's CO2 emissions. For cars registered before March 1st 2001 it is based on engine size.

Emissions summary

Carens is not particularly environmentally friendly. With an average of 194 g/km CO2 across the model line-up, its emissions are fairly standard for a people carrier. However, it's worth noting that the line up has a high number of diesel models, bringing the average down and giving buyers more choices of low-emission versions. Diesels typically produce less CO2 than petrol engines with similar power outputs. The range is not particularly economical, averaging 36 mpg.
